What is PT Intermedia Capital Tbk Financial Strength?

PT Intermedia Capital Tbk has the Financial Strength Rank of 2. It displays poor financial strength and is likely in financial distress. Usually this is caused by too much debt for the company.

Warning Sign:

PT Intermedia Capital Tbk displays poor financial strength. Usually, this is caused by too much debt for the company.

GuruFocus Financial Strength Rank measures how strong a company's financial situation is. It is based on these factors:

1. The debt burden that the company has as measured by its Interest Coverage (current year). The higher, the better.
2. Debt to revenue ratio. The lower, the better.
3. Altman Z-Score.

PT Intermedia Capital Tbk did not have earnings to cover the interest expense. PT Intermedia Capital Tbk's debt to revenue ratio for the quarter that ended in Sep. 2023 was 2.31. As of today, PT Intermedia Capital Tbk's Altman Z-Score is 0.96.

PT Intermedia Capital Tbk Financial Strength Calculation

GuruFocus Financial Strength Rank measures how strong a company's financial situation is. It is based on these factors

A company ranks high with financial strength is likely to withstand any business slowdowns and recessions.

1. The debt burden that the company has as measured by its Interest Coverage (current year). The higher, the better.

Note: If both Interest Expense and Interest Income are empty, while Net Interest Income is negative, then use Net Interest Income as Interest Expense.

Interest Coverage is a ratio that determines how easily a company can pay interest expenses on outstanding debt. It is calculated by dividing a company's Operating Income (EBIT) by its Interest Expense:

PT Intermedia Capital Tbk's Interest Expense for the months ended in Sep. 2023 was Rp-366 Mil. Its Operating Income for the months ended in Sep. 2023 was Rp-91,484 Mil. And its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ation for the quarter that ended in Sep. 2023 was Rp1,991 Mil.

PT Intermedia Capital Tbk's Interest Coverage for the quarter that ended in Sep. 2023 is

PT Intermedia Capital Tbk did not have earnings to cover the interest expense.

The higher the ratio, the stronger the company's financial strength is.

2. Debt to revenue ratio. The lower, the better.

PT Intermedia Capital Tbk's Debt to Revenue Ratio for the quarter that ended in Sep. 2023 is

Debt to Revenue Ratio=Total Debt (Q: Sep. 2023 ) / Revenue
=(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ation +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ation) / Revenue
=(1763272.332 + 1991.082) / 765150.82
=2.31

3. Altman Z-Score.

Z-Score model is an accurate forecaster of failure up to two years prior to distress. It can be considered the assessment of the distress of industrial corporations.

The zones of discrimination were as such:

When Z-Score is less than 1.81, it is in Distress Zones.
When Z-Score is greater than 2.99, it is in Safe Zones.
When Z-Score is between 1.81 and 2.99, it is in Grey Zones.

PT Intermedia Capital Tbk has a Z-score of 0.96, indicating it is in Distress Zones. This implies bankrupcy possibility in the next two years.

PT Intermedia Capital Tbk  (ISX:MDIA) Financial Strength Explanation

The maximum rank is 10. Companies with rank 7 or higher will be unlikely to fall into distressed situations. Companies with rank of 3 or less are likely in financial distress.

PT Intermedia Capital Tbk has the Financial Strength Rank of 2. It displays poor financial strength and is likely in financial distress. Usually this is caused by too much debt for the company.

PT Intermedia Capital Tbk is an Indonesian company which is providing broadcast content focusing on family, children, and entertainment through its subsidiaries who manage the free-to-air television channel which is operated under the name ANTV. Its broadcast content includes reality shows, variety shows, comedies, animations, and movies. The group operates its business in two segments namely advertisement and non-advertisement services. The majority of revenue is derived from the advertisement segment.
